The Profile

Masters of Reality is an American rock band formed in 1981 by Chris Goss. Tied to the Palm Desert scene, they blend blues, psychedelia, and hard/stoner rock. The band’s revolving lineups have included Ginger Baker; Goss is also noted for producing Queens of the Stone Age’s Rated R and Songs for the Deaf.

Formed in 1981 in Syracuse, New York; principal member Chris Goss (vocals/guitar, producer). Associated with the Palm Desert scene. Discography includes six studio albums, notably Masters of Reality (1988), Sunrise on the Sufferbus (1992), Welcome to the Western Lodge (1999), Deep in the Hole (2001), Give Us Barabbas (2004), and Pine/Cross Dover (2009). Goss produced QOTSA’s Rated R and Songs for the Deaf. Ginger Baker played drums with the band in the early 1990s.
